Tirawan Taechaubol (4th left), Project Development Manager of Cape & Kantary Hotels, presents an award to Auttachai Chompoo (5th left), member of the Fitness Staff of Cape Hotel, Bangkok in recognition of his swift action in executing CPR on a foreign tourist and transferring him to an ambulance to be transported to a hospital for emergency treatment. His good deed has been recognized by the Heart Association of Thailand under the Royal Patronage of H.M. the King.
